
Two CineLink Projects in the Competition Programme of the 60th Berlinale
Film by the Romanian director Florin Şerban “If I Want to Whistle, I Whistle” has been selected for the Competition Programme of the 60th Berlin International Film Festival. This news is of great importance for the Sarajevo Film Festival as this project has been developed within the Festival’s project CineLink.
“If I Want to Whistle, I Whistle” was developed through the CineLink Project Development Workshop in 2008 and took part in the CineLink Co-Production Market the same year, where it won the Magic Box Award. In the following year, the project was, this time while in postproduction, selected for the CineLink 2009 Work in Progress and, together with another 4 high profile projects in postproduction, presented at closed screenings reserved for selected festival, sales and distribution executives. In addition, it competed for the Work in Progress Award in the postproduction services worth 80.000 EUR provided by the Berlin-based postproduction facility The Post Republic. The jury: Rebekka Garrido, Laurent Danielou and Bernd Buder selected “If I Want to Whistle, I Whistle” for the award, which was presented to Florin Şerban, the director of the film, at the official Award Ceremony of the 15th Sarajevo Film Festival.
To remind you, along with “If I Want to Whistle, I Whistle”, film “Honey” by the multiple awarded Turkish director Semih Kaplanoglu will be screened at the Competition Programme of this year’s Berlinale. Film “Honey” has also participated both at the CineLink Project Development Workshop and at the CineLink Co-Production Market in 2008.
Apart from the film “On the Path” by Jasmila Žbanić, the only representatives of Southeast Europe in the Competition Programme of the 60th Berlinale are two films developed trough CineLink: “If I Want to Whistle, I Whistle” and “Honey”.
International Film Festival in Berlin will take place February 11-21, 2010.
